    There were two main goals of Civil War quilts: 1) to provide Union and Confederate soldiers with warmth and bedding and, 2) to raise money at fairs for the war effort. Original Civil War quilts were commonly made of scraps, a variety of quilt blocks and made in a hurry. The exception to this rule, however, was quilts sold at fairs and auctions.

  4. WEBCivil War era quilts include quilts created in the five or so years leading up to the advent of war, as well as five years after the cessation of fighting. All quilts created with fabrics and patterns dated from 1855-1870.
